Ink companies should lead products to the direction of environmental protection
In recent years, China's ink industry has achieved rapid development. Its output has continued to grow rapidly, and the level of application of new technologies and new equipment continues to increase. The production technology level and product quality of most enterprises have been greatly improved, and the market for environmentally-friendly ink products is rapidly increasing. Growing, people are increasingly valued. In particular packaging inks, as an important growth area of ​​the global ink, eco-friendly products are in full swing. The important development trend of current packaging and printing materials is to improve their environmental performance, choose energy-saving, low-consumption, non-toxic, non-polluting, and easily degradable pollution-free packaging materials, and inks are the raw materials that cause more serious pollution. Therefore, to reduce the environmental pollution and energy consumption of ink, each ink production company is obliged to pay the bill. First, the domestic ink industry overview At present, China's ink industry has reached a considerable scale, with more than 300 production companies, of which more than 30 have considerable scale and production and research and development capabilities, and the overall production capacity of ink is about 220,000 tons per year, ranking fourth in the world. It accounts for 5% to 6% of the world's total production. Generally speaking, although China's inks can basically meet the needs of the domestic printing and packaging industry, there is still a certain gap compared with the advanced level in foreign countries. For example, in China's plastic gravure inks, benzene-based solvent-based inks account for a large proportion, while developed countries such as Europe and the United States have clearly stipulated the prohibition of the use of benzene-based solvents in food packaging and printing. After China's accession to the "WTO", "technological trade barriers" have become the biggest challenge faced by many exporters of products. Second, the development direction of China's ink industry In April 2005, at the ink conference held in Hangzhou, many experts proposed to improve the environmental protection and sanitation of inks. It is suggested that the control indicators for heavy metals should be enhanced in the ink industry standards. This year, the new ink national standards will be introduced soon, which will rigorously stipulate and control benzene solvent residues and heavy metal content. The introduction of such standards will enable domestic plastic packaging inks to be linked with safety and hygiene in future product development. For its solvent system, it should be towards benzene-free, alcohol-soluble, and water-based; in terms of its binder technology, it should be towards the alcohol-soluble aqueous polymer system. Polyurethane inks are highly favored by users due to their low toxicity, good printability for PET and NY materials, high temperature resistance, resistance to freezing, and wear resistance, and will gradually replace chlorinated polypropylene inks. Plastic packaging inks will move toward the absence of heavy metal pigments for their pigment systems. If the domestic pigment manufacturers cannot integrate with international manufacturers at this point, they will face the risk of being eliminated. Improve the ink connecting material In Europe and the United States, plastic ink can be divided into two major types of surface printing and inward printing. Considering the production cost and market development requirements, the current surface printing ink is mixed with alcohol-soluble polyamide and nitrocellulose as connecting materials, and the produced ink can completely replace the current surface printing ink using toluene and isopropyl alcohol as solvents. . The performance of surface printing ink with polyester and polyurethane as the main connecting material is very good. At present, it is the leading ink for high-grade flexible packaging printing in Europe and the United States. Some of the higher requirements for printing and packaging use this type of ink. Water-based plastic film flexible packaging inks have been reported abroad in recent years in the application of flexographic printing. At present, domestic use of benzene-free (or alcohol-soluble) composite ink, mainly based on polyester / polyurethane or PVB resin binder, can print BOPP, PET, NY film, its printability, complex suitability, and specific functionality All requirements meet or exceed benzene inks. In addition, there has been a substantial breakthrough in the research and development of alcohol-soluble inks with modified acrylic polymers, PVB binders, and water-based flexible packaging inks. Fundamentally eliminate China's plastic color printing manufacturers vary in size, and the performance levels of production equipment are uneven, with small-scale color printing manufacturers accounting for the majority. Due to the intensified competition in the packaging industry, some small-scale manufacturers have focused on product costs, neglected the intrinsic quality of products, and lacked evaluation of comprehensive performance and safety and health. In view of this, printing manufacturers have made great efforts to strictly control printing equipment, raw materials, and process parameters. However, toluene has a good affinity for polyolefin films such as BOPP, and it is difficult to volatilize solvent residues on printed matter in packaging bags, especially printed products with large ink areas and thick ink layers. Although there is strict process management, once it is out of control, there may be excess benzene solvent residues. Some large-scale printing manufacturers, despite possessing advanced equipment, are often difficult to control the amount of toluene residue in printed matter, which has become a difficult point in the quality control of soft packaging. Only control from the source can fundamentally eliminate it. At present, many manufacturers have adopted the alcohol-soluble compound ink as the printing bottom new technology, and the amount of toluene residue has been greatly reduced, which can meet the current industry's recommended control standard of <3mg/m2. Although toluene residues are controlled within a limited range, they are still inconsistent with EU and US standards, and export products still cannot pass the technical barriers of developed countries such as Western Europe. Only the introduction of mandatory standards can fundamentally solve the problem of the safety and health of solvent residues in the printing and packaging industry in China. Fortunately, the National Certification and Accreditation Regulatory Commission has attached great importance and will implement the product certification control system (3C certification) starting from this year. It must meet the hygiene standards for composite food packaging bags. Only plastic food packaging products that meet the 3C certification standard can be listed. This standard addresses all food packaging companies, including plastic products, paper products, composite packaging products, and glass ceramics. This standard requires that enterprises that produce food packaging materials must implement this mandatory standard from the procurement of raw materials to the production process, to the safety of the human body during production, use of products, and the safety of post-use wastes to the environment.
